AI Summary
-
Recreates the Veterans' Services Task Force (originally created by Public Act 101-225 and repealed December 31, 2023) to review veterans' service-related ailments not recognized by the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s
-
Directs the Task Force to assess ways Illinois can improve federal disability compensation claim approval rates and address disparities between Illinois veterans and veterans in other states
-
Establishes a 15-member Task Force including the Director of Veterans' Affairs, 2 House members, 2 Senate members, one veteran, one medical professional with VA experience, 4 veterans organization representatives, and 4 members from county Veterans Assistance Commissions
-
Requires the Task Force to meet at least twice annually, with administrative support provided by the Department of Veterans' Affairs; members serve without compensation but may be reimbursed for expenses
-
Mandates a report with findings and recommendations be submitted to the Governor and General Assembly by December 31, 2026; the Task Force dissolves on December 31, 2027
